Message type: E = Error
Message class: QACT - TMS: Quality Assurance & Check Tools
Message number: 017
Message text: Select a client

- Select a client ?The SAP error message QACT017 ("Select a client") typically occurs when a user attempts to access a transaction or function that requires a specific client to be selected, but no client has been specified. This is common in environments where multiple clients are set up, such as development, testing, and production systems.
Cause:
- No Client Selected: The user has not selected a client in the SAP GUI.
- Session Issues: The session may not have been properly initialized, leading to the absence of a client context.
-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to access the client.
- Configuration Issues: There may be issues with the system configuration that prevent the client from being recognized.
Solution:
Select a Client:
- When logging into SAP, ensure that you select a client from the dropdown menu in the login screen. If you are already logged in, you may need to log out and log back in to select the appropriate client.
Check User Authorizations:
- Ensure that your user account has the necessary authorizations to access the selected client. You may need to contact your SAP administrator for assistance.
Session Management:
- If you are using multiple sessions, ensure that you are in the correct session where the client is selected. Close any unnecessary sessions and try again.
System Configuration:
- If the issue persists, it may be necessary to check the system configuration. This could involve checking the client settings in the SAP system or consulting with your SAP Basis team.
Restart SAP GUI:
- Sometimes, simply restarting the SAP GUI can resolve temporary glitches that may cause this error.
